Key ceremony — item 4: Wardwiki RBAC root key

Rotate the root credential that governs role assignments on Wardwiki. Verify both custodians are present, confirm the previous key is revoked in the access ledger, and test that editor and viewer roles still resolve correctly on a staging page. On-call signs off last. Once the hardware token prompts for unsealing, enter the recovery passphrase that appears below.

recovery phrase for fajeg-kawep: druix-gorius-briax-ulaeth-fraox-lammir-pelox-jormir-pelwyn-julir

### Action Item: SQL Lint Rules (Incident Ravenholt-7)

The unescaped-interpolation finding came from a migration file our linter skipped. Action: extend the Copperline lint pass to all .sql files, block merges on severity ERROR, and cap suppressions per file. Security review owns rule additions; platform owns enforcement thresholds. Grandfathered files get a 30-day burn-down. The enforcement thresholds we propose shipping are set out below.

constants for yaduf-fahag:
BUDGETS = {
    "kelix": 528,
    "briwyn": 734,
}

Key Ceremony Checklist — Item 7: Bloom filter cache layer (Siftgate) fronting the Orevault key-value store. Before rotating the store's master key, verify the bloom filter's seed parameters are exported and sealed, since false-negative rates must be reproduced exactly after restore. Confirm two witnesses are present and the ceremony log is open. As the new contractor, you will enter the sealed-export unlock yourself while a witness reads it aloud. The recovery passphrase to enter is:

strongbox words: druath-quenael

MEMO TO THE BOARD

Quick update on the Brindlewood Bakehouse franchise agreement. Terms with the Calder Ridge operator are basically settled — ten-year term, standard royalty, territory capped at the Marrowvale corridor. Legal wants one more pass on the exclusivity clause, but we're close. Before we sign, please review the note below on where this fits strategically.

management briefing: Headcount on the Belix team goes from 60 to 93 by the end of November. Gross margin on Belix came in at 23 percent against a plan of 47 percent.